Transaction 3868adf6dd35fca73bb441bc2d4bb51ff06321fcf12d365aec7e6512d16c3b23

2 Input
2 Outputs
  • 3868adf6dd35fca73bb441bc2d4bb51ff06321fcf12d365aec7e6512d16c3b23:0
  • value  100000000
    address  13yNk6PHNRPmyDKkHime6R2Z73EkzK5fi2
  • 3868adf6dd35fca73bb441bc2d4bb51ff06321fcf12d365aec7e6512d16c3b23:1
  • value  4877906
    address  3D4ke7tZfFkcSMVaVCAcoiPd4CDbPCRmPD